**Handover: Schemaloft registry (for Thursday's eng sync)**

Taking over Schemaloft from me this sprint: the event schema registry is stable, but compatibility checks on the Ridgefen topic still flag false positives. One admin task before the sync — the registry's backup snapshot is sealed, and restoring it for the demo requires the recovery passphrase below.

vault phrase of kajef-tafog = wenox-briix

## Deployment

Tracewick propagates request IDs across the Ostrel microservice mesh using header injection at the gateway and span forwarding in each sidecar. Deploy the collector before any instrumented service, or spans will be dropped silently. The sampling layer and the storage backend scale independently; reviewers should check that replica counts in the manifest match the load plan Dominka circulated. Once the collector is healthy, apply the configuration below to every sidecar in the mesh.

settings of fahag-haduf:
[ulaox]
port = 8443
region = south-2
host = ulaox.lumiccorp.internal
timeout_ms = 500
retries = 8

# Service Accounts: String Extraction

The `extract-i18n` script pulls translatable strings from all Bramblewick repos and pushes them to the Glossa service. It runs under the `i18n-extractor` service account. Do not run it under your personal account; Glossa rate-limits individual users aggressively. The account has write access to the staging catalog only. Set the token in your shell before invoking the script. The current staging token is below.

API key for kahap-kafog: zpat15_6qzxZ7YR8aDwjmp

Handover: The Perkstone loyalty-points ledger runs nightly reconciliation at 02:00. Entries are append-only; corrections go through adjustment records, never edits. The drift monitor alerts if balances diverge by more than five points. Backfill scripts live in the ledger-tools repo. For future questions, ownership of this system now rests with the person named below.

signatory, yahog-badug: Quenix Ulaael